Asante Kotoko have intensified their preparations in Cotonou ahead of their clash against RC Kadiogo on Monday.
The Porcupine Warriors who arrived in Benin on Thursday held their second training session yesterday in anticipation of the mouthwatering showdown.

The Ghana Premier League champions and the Burkina Faso side are set to lock horns in CAF Champions League preliminary stage first leg clash on Monday.
The return fixture will be played at the Baba Yara Stadium in Kumasi on September 18, 2022.
Meanwhile, the management of the club have promised to reward each player $3000 in performance related bonuses and per diem if they manage to qualify to the group stage of the competition.
It has been 16 long years since Asante Kotoko last made an appearance in the pool stages of Africa’s biggest club competition.
